Succinct, a web3 infrastructure provider, completed a $55 million funding round across seed and Series A rounds, with Paradigm leading the investment. The funding also attracted participation from Robot Ventures, Bankless Ventures, Geometry, ZK Validator, and several angel investors. The company aims to make zero-knowledge proofs available to any developer by using its zkVM, SP1, and decentralized prover network.
